== Hostiles == | |||
A fleet consisting of frigates, destroyers, cruisers, and battlecruisers will be present upon arrival. They will concentrate their fire on one capsuleer ship at a time, beginning with the first vessel to enter the site, and may periodically switch targets as a group. An exception applies to hostiles with the ''Atgeir'', ''Blood'', ''Smuggler'' or ''Guard'' prefixes: these will immediately target any drones that are deployed, but will revert to attacking the currently focused capsuleer ship if no drones are present. | A fleet consisting of frigates, destroyers, cruisers, and battlecruisers will be present upon arrival. == Rewards == | |||
Rewards for Raid sites come in the form of ISK payouts on site completion. Payout amount follows the standard 5-pilot Homefront Operation payout structure, giving the maximum payout per pilot of 15,486,410 ISK with a fleet of 5. | Rewards for Raid sites come in the form of ISK payouts on site completion.
